Emalee Jean Stowell, 37 years of age, from Comstock, WI has been arrested by the Wisconsin State Patrol Spooner Post for operating a motor vehicle under the influence, 1st offense.
On Saturday, September 27, 2025, at approximately 12:31 AM, Wisconsin State Patrol Troopers responded to a single-vehicle crash in Polk County on County Line Street. Preliminary findings indicate that the vehicle was heading northbound when it veered off the road and into the lake.
Upon arrival, Troopers noted signs of impairment in the driver. After a subsequent investigation, which included standardized field sobriety tests, it was determined that the driver, Emalee Jean Stowell from Comstock, WI, was operating the vehicle while under the influence of an intoxicant first offense. Mrs. Stowell was subsequently arrested and taken to the local police department for a breath evidentiary test.
The crash remains under investigation by the Wisconsin State Patrol.
